Industry stars take out 2016 Tourism Awards

The achievements of the state’s tourism industry were celebrated during a special ceremony at Luna Park Sydney to mark the 2016 NSW Tourism Awards.

Minister for trade, tourism and major events Stuart Ayres said the awards showcase the state’s finest tourism operators helping to drive unprecedented visitor numbers.

“NSW’s continuing tourism success story is capturing international attention. Thanks to the superstars of our tourism industry, the next chapter is set to be an incredible one,” Mr Ayers said.

“NSW, with our glorious harbour city and magnificent regions is now at the top of the wish list for travellers and it’s easy to see why.

“These operators have helped us grow the value of NSW tourism – which reaped $25.5 billion in visitor expenditure for our State last year and attracted 32.5 million overnight visitors, who stayed 180 million nights.

“Most importantly, tourism is one of our biggest employers, supporting more than 171,000 direct jobs and injecting vital funds straight back into our economy.”

Twenty-eight award winners were announced in a range of categories including major tourist attractions, festivals and events, destination marketing and accommodation.

Destination NSW chief executive officer Sandra Chipchase said Destination NSW is proud to support the NSW Tourism Awards.

“Awards such as these provide a valuable platform to encourage businesses to consistently strive for excellence in their respective fields and last night was a wonderful testament to the ongoing strength of the NSW tourism industry,” Ms Chipchase said.

“The Awards highlight the diversity and strength of attractions and experiences in NSW and the vital role industry plays in making sure visitors enjoy their stay, tell others and return year after year.”

2016 WINNERS

Major Tourist Attractions

BridgeClimb Sydney

Tourist Attractions

Taronga Western Plains Zoo

Major Festivals and Events

Byron Bay Bluesfest

Festivals and Events

Parkes Elvis Festival

Ecotourism

Byron Bay Eco Cruises & Kayaks

Cultural Tourism

Nundle Woollen Mill

Qantas Award for Excellence in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ander Tourism

Sand Dune Adventures

Specialised Tourism Services

Ask Roz

Visitor Information Services

Southern Highlands Welcome Centre

Business Event Venue

Château Élan at The Vintage

Major Tour and Transport Operators

AAT Kings New South Wales

Tour and Transport Operators

Beyond Ballooning

Adventure Tourism

Let’s Go Surfing Australia

Destination Marketing

Reset your senses in Mudgee Region

Tourism Restaurants and Catering Services

Cupitt’s Kitchen

Tourism Wineries, Distilleries and Breweries

Cupitt’s Winery and Brewery

Caravan and Holiday Parks

BIG4 Deniliquin Holiday Park

Hosted Accommodation

Eldee Station

Unique Accommodation

Taronga Western Plains Zoo

Self Contained Accommodation

Lilypad Luxury Cabins

Standard Accommodation

Moama on Murray Resort

Deluxe Accommodation

The Observatory Port Macquarie

Luxury Accommodation

The Darling Hotel

New Tourism Business

Rees International

Excellence in Food Tourism

Margan Wines & Restaurant

Tourism Education and Training

TEACH at Wollongbar TAFE

Outstanding Contribution by an Individual

Cameron Arnold

People’s Choice

Australian Reptile Park
